Facebook had the right idea with its Facebook Home strategy, but the devil is always in the details. The company’s …read more
Source: Yahoo Technology Feed
Facebook had the right idea with its Facebook Home strategy, but the devil is always in the details. The company’s …read more
Source: Yahoo Technology Feed